Italian tennis players Jasmine Paolini and Tyra Caterina Grant advanced to the second round of Wimbledon on Tuesday, June 30, 2026, after winning their opening matches in London.
Paolini, the 2024 Wimbledon finalist and current world No. 17, overcame a slow start to defeat American qualifier Robin Montgomery 0-6, 6-4, 7-5.

Montgomery, ranked 195th, won the first set in 30 minutes by converting three break points.
Paolini then rebounded in the next two sets during the nearly two-and-a-half-hour match, according to Sportmediaset.
Paolini's second-round match is scheduled for Thursday, July 2, 2026, against either Iryna Shymanovich or Viktorija Golubic, as reported by Corriere dello Sport.

Meanwhile, 18-year-old Grant, ranked 172nd, secured a major upset by defeating British player Katie Boulter in straight sets, 6-4, 6-2.
The match lasted just over an hour, and Grant did not concede any break points.

Grant will next face the tournament's 21st seed, Marie Bouzkova of the Czech Republic, who advanced after defeating Gibson.
